76,151,113,285,632 is an even composite number composed of six prime numbers multiplied together.

What does the number 76151113285632 look like?

This visualization shows the relationship between its 6 prime factors (large circles) and 1152 divisors.

76151113285632 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one thousand, one hundred fifty-two divisors.

Prime factorization of 76151113285632:

215 × 3 × 72 × 11 × 172 × 4973

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 7 × 7 × 11 × 17 × 17 × 4973)
